Major Credit Bureaus – Equifax, TransUnion & Experian

Three major companies deal with consumers in this regard. These companies are Equifax, TransUnion and Experian. They offer each consumer to check their Credit Reports every twelve months to see how their financial standing is. A consumer is advised to apply from a different Credit Bureau every four-month to have a better eye at the Credit Report.

How to Teach Kids about Money?

Tags: ,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, , ,


Parents are responsible to teach the first financial tutorial to their children. As your children learn from you, therefore guide them effectively by making your financial management as a milestone for them. Take benefit from all the situations which could be helpful to make a routine of saving money. Some of the monetary tips to guide your children are given here.

Pocket Money:

For the Age of 10 Years:

Subject to the attainment of proper age limit fix a stipend for them.

teach children money lessons

It could be their first salary. In return a five years old child could be refrained from purchasing toys. A ten years old child could be responsible for petty household tasks. Set a regular payment frequency. This will let your child be familiar with salary encashment.

For 10 to 15 Years kids:

Start transferring the expenses related to your child out of his pocket instead of your pocket. For an instance, if your child is fond of games, transfer or limit his sports expenditures, and do not forget to mention if the limit is exhausted, he would be responsible for the excess.

For 15 to 18 Years:

When they attain the age of 15, the time span of their stipend could be extend from one week to two weeks. And even after the attainment of 17, one monthly payment could be set.

Benefits of Incorporation

Before we go into details of incorporation let’s consider the benefits of incorporation.

  • It reduces the risk to your personal assets in case your business becomes insolvent.
  • It gives your tax benefits and reduces your tax burden.
  • It increases your credibility to acquire loans / finances.
  • It increases growth potential of your business thus increasing your income.

Selecting the Sate of Incorporation

Normally it is considered that the business must be incorporated in the state, where it operates. Contrary to this you can incorporate your business in any of the 50 states of union regardless of the primary area of your business.

Low Interest Rates To Last Throughout 2010

Tags: , , , , , , , , ,


Interest rates are expected to remain as low as of 0.5% throughout 2010 to support UK recovery, experts stated.

low interest rates

Markets expected a rate increase in the third quarter of 2010 with borrowing costs of 1.5% or more by the end of the year. According to the forecast done by banks, this will result in the inflation of 2 % target.

This indicates that the borrowing costs will remain low for a longer period of time or the Bank could make efforts to increase the money supply with the help of its quantitative easing program, which presently stands at £200 billion.
